Jaz Karis Performs Intimate Acoustic Covers at V Sessions

What a treat for music lovers! London’s rising songstress Jaz Karis brought her soulful voice to the VIBE office for an intimate performance for our V Sessions series.

Karis kicked off her set with a gorgeous acoustic cover of Robin Thicke’s 2006 hit “Lost Without You.” When asked why she chose this particular song, she simply stated, “I love singing it. I’m a lover girl at heart, it’s a beautiful song.”

But that was just the beginning. Next, Karis treated the audience to a stunning solo acoustic version of her June single “Tequila” featuring Reekado Banks. “Tequila” is all about realizing you’re falling in love – that rush, that feeling – and it’s a love song. Jaz Karis has had a productive year, releasing new music that showcases her talent. Before “Tequila,” she dropped “Nice Girls” featuring Mahalia in April and “Met You At A Bar” with Tone Stith in February. And it’s been almost two years since she released her EP, Dear Jaz, on which she handled most of the tracks on her own, aside from the opening title track featuring Kojey Radical.

And the good news keeps coming! Karis just announced that her new single, “Sunset Blvd,” will drop on Thursday, July 25. Check out a sneak peek of the track, shot in a subway station in NYC, above.
